ENVA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2022 in Review

193 of the 5,805 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Enova International (ENVA) for Q3 2022, worth a combined $847M — down 0.46% from $851M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 27 funds opened new ENVA positions and 17 closed out — a net gain of 10 holders — while 56 added to existing stakes and 82 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$10.1M. The largest seller was Morgan Stanley, cutting an estimated $8.97M.
